by Nicholas Pokoluk Human cellular functions and lifecycles are very rigorously controlled. This control is carried out by intra and extracellular signals that effect proliferation, senescence and apoptosis.   What are Epigenics and How Does It Play a Roll in Aging? Epigenetics is a term used for gene expression modifications caused by heritable, but potentially reversible, changes in DNA linked processes.
